対象のセルが直接参照しているセル全てを取得(DirectPrecedents プロパティ)
DirectPrecedents プロパティ
DirectPrecedents プロパティは、対象のセルが直接参照しているすべてのセル・セル範囲(Range オブジェクト)を返します。複数のセル範囲の参照元があるときは、複数選択範囲 (Range オブジェクトの集合) を返します。
【書式】
Object.DirectPrecedents
引数・戻り値
- object ・・・ 対象となる Range オブジェクト
DirectPrecedents プロパティの使用例
サンプルVBAソース
|
1 2 3 4 5 6 7 8 9 10 11 12 |
Sub Sample_DirectPrecedents() '「J4」には、数式「 =SUM(F10:F15) 」が入力されている '「I5」には、数式「 =I4/$L$4 」が入力されている MsgBox "「J4」セルの参照先(直接):" & Range("J4").DirectPrecedents.Address & Chr(13) & _ "「I5」セルの参照先(直接):" & Range("I5").DirectPrecedents.Address End Sub |
実行結果
関連記事
-
-
コメントの設定(Comments, Comment, AddComment, ClearComment)
コメントの設定 セルにコメントを新規に挿入するには、AddComment メソッ …
-
-
対象のセルが参照している全てのセルを取得(Precedents プロパティ)
Precedents プロパティ Precedents プロパティは、対象のセル …
-
-
入力規則(入力時メッセージの設定)Validation オブジェクト
入力規則の入力時メッセージを表示する Validation.ShowInput …
-
-
セルの高さ・幅を取得(Height プロパティ・Width プロパティ)
Height プロパティ・Width プロパティ Height プロパティは、指 …
-
-
セルをアクティブにする・セルを選択する(Activate, Select)
セルをアクティブにする・選択する 【書式:セルをアクティブにする】 object …
-
-
使用中のセル範囲を取得(UsedRange プロパティ)
UsedRange プロパティ UsedRange プロパティは、指定したワーク …
-
-
A1参照形式、R1C1参照形式の設定・取得(ReferenceStyle プロパティ)
ReferenceStyle プロパティ ReferenceStyle プロパテ …
-
-
引数に指定したセル範囲の共通のセル範囲を取得(Intersect メソッド)
Intersect メソッド Intersect メソッドは、引数に指定したセル …
-
-
オートフィルタ(抽出件数の取得・結果集計)AutoFilter メソッド
ワークシート関数の Subtotal 関数 の使い方 VBA には、オートフィル …
-
-
セルが選択されているか確認する(TypeName 関数)
セルが選択されているか確認する方法と使用例 TypeName 関数の引数に、Se …
